基于DSB18B20-AT24C02-PCF8591的单片机温度报警装置详解.docVIP

  • 57
  • 0
  • 约1.88万字
  • 约 51页
  • 2016-03-02 发布于湖北
  • 举报

基于DSB18B20-AT24C02-PCF8591的单片机温度报警装置详解.doc

基于STC89C52、DS18B20、LCD1602、AT24C02 摘要   随着传感器在生产和生活中的更加广泛的应用,利用新型单总线式数字温度传感器实现对温度的测试与控制得到更快的开发,度的检测与控制是工业生产过程中比较典型的应用之一本文设计了一种基于9C52的温度检测及报警系统。该系统将多个单总线温度传感器DS18B20并接在控制器的一个端口上,对各个传感器温度进行循环采集,将采集到的温度值与设定值进行比较,当超出设定的上限温度时,通过提示及报警信号文中给出了系统实现的硬件原理图及软件流程图。经实验测试表明,该系统测量精度高扩展方便,在大型仓库,工厂智能化建筑等领域的多点温度检测中有广阔的应用前景。 关键词: STC89C52是STC公司生产的一种低功耗、高性能CMOS8位微控制器,具有 8K 在系统可编程Flash存储器。STC89C52使用经典的MCS-51内核,但做了很多的改进使得芯片具有传统51单片机不具备的功能。在单芯片上,拥有灵巧的8 位CPU 和在系统可编程Flash,使得STC89C52为众多嵌入式控制应用系统提供高灵活、超有效的解决方案。 具有以下标准功能: 8k字节Flash,512字节RAM, 32 位I/O 口线,看门狗定时器,内置4KB EEPROM,MAX810复位电路,3个16 位定时器/计数器,4个外部中断,一个7向量4级中断结构(兼容传统

文档评论(0)

1亿VIP精品文档

相关文档